Planting Calendar for Green beans

Frost tolerance for green beans: Not tolerant of frost.
When to plant: After all chance of frost has passed.

Since green beans do not do well in cold weather it's important to wait until after the last frost has passed before you can plant them.

The earliest that you can plant green beans in Norwalk is April. However, you really should wait until May if you don't want to take any chances.

The last month that you can plant green beans and expect a good harvest is probably August. You probably don't want to wait any later than that or else your green beans may not have a chance to really do well. You can get started a couple of weeks earlier by starting your green beans indoors.

Last Frost Date

The average date of last frost is April 15 in Norwalk. It might get as low as 0°F during the coldest months of winter.

Just be sure to remember that USDA zone info for Norwalk is an average and the actual date of last frost is different every year. Since half of the time in Norwalk last frost occurs after April 15 be ready to protect your green beans in the event of a late frost.
